Hydrostatic Pressure Water Removal Cost in Hialeah Gardens, FL
The cost of hydrostatic pressure water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Hialeah Gardens, FL. These estimates are based on real-world costs and are subject to change. Get a free estimate today and trust our expertise to get the job done right.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the amount of water removed, and the equipment used can affect the cost of this service.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the amount of moisture removed, and the equipment used can affect the cost of this service. |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of materials affected, and the equipment used can affect the cost of this service. |
| Equipment rental and usage | $100 – $1,000 | The type of equipment used, the duration of rental, and the frequency of usage can affect the cost of this service. |
| Inspections and assessments | $100 – $500 | The type of inspection or assessment, the frequency of inspections, and the complexity of the assessment can affect the cost of this service. |
| Documentation and reporting | $100 – $500 | The type of documentation or report, the frequency of documentation, and the complexity of the report can affect the cost of this service. |
